[Note Guidelines] Photographer's Note
Calm day, it is something really special on Antarctic archipelago South Shetland Islands. Last week it was windy and all ice on a bay (I showed photo from one week before HERE) was destroyed by wind. Big waves break ice and gave them rounded shape. Than, during low tide ice was looking for me like a giant ice-hokey pucks...
